Overall Meaning

The lyrics in Star's song "I'm Sorry" are a powerful rejection of negativity and toxic relationships. From the opening line, "Please don't hit my line," it is clear that the singer is done with someone who is not bringing positivity and support into their life. The repetition of the refrain, "Don't waste my time" and "I'm sorry" emphasizes the singer's frustration with this person and their determination to move on. The lines "You live a lie" and "I don't want your friends, I don't got your goals" suggest that this person is not genuine and may be holding the singer back from achieving their own goals.


The second half of the song takes a more aggressive tone, with the singer proclaiming their own greatness and dismissing their detractors. The line "Whispers in the wind of what they finna do, I'll turn your career into an interlude" suggest that the singer is not interested in petty drama or competition, but is confident in their own abilities to succeed. The lines "Everybody shooting shots can't play on the court" and "I'm cool on the clones" suggest that the singer is not interested in superficial relationships or accolades, but is focused on building their own success and nurturing their own growth.


Overall, the lyrics of "I'm Sorry" are an empowering rejection of negativity and a call for authenticity and positivity in relationships.
